Description
Chitotetrose is a defined, low-molecular-weight oligosaccharide derived from chitosan, a natural biopolymer. This compound is valued for its specific biological activity and serves as a crucial intermediate and reference standard in advanced biochemical research. It is primarily utilized by researchers and manufacturers in the pharmaceutical, nutraceutical, and cosmetic industries for applications requiring precise molecular interactions.
Application
- Biomedical Research: Used as a reference standard and substrate in enzymatic studies, particularly for chitinase and chitosanase activity assays.
- Pharmaceutical Development: Investigated as a potential bioactive agent or carrier in drug delivery systems due to its biocompatibility and specific receptor interactions.
- Cosmetic Science: Incorporated into advanced skincare formulations for its potential moisturizing and skin barrier-enhancing properties.
- Agricultural Biotechnology: Studied as an elicitor to stimulate plant defense mechanisms and improve crop resilience.
- Nutraceuticals: Explored as a functional food ingredient for its prebiotic and immune-modulating potential.
- Diagnostic Reagents: Serves as a key component in the development of diagnostic kits and biosensors targeting carbohydrate-binding proteins.

Storage
Preserve in a tightly closed container, protected from light. Store in a cool, dry place at 2-8°C. This product is hygroscopic (moisture-sensitive) and must be kept under desiccated conditions to maintain stability and purity.
